Today's reading is Psalm 102-104. Here's what stood out to me:

Some of the language in 102 reminded me of Job's lament during his dark days. The writer is very aware of his temporal body and contrasted it with the LORD's years, that have no end. The temporary things wither and are but a shadow, but the LORD is enthroned forever. While it seemed the writer was in a dark place, he still had hope in the LORD and what He would do for him.

Multiple times, chapter 103 mentioned the LORD's steadfast love and mercy towards us. Even in our readings of the Old Testament alone so far, we have continually seen the LORD pursue after His people, even though time after time they disobey...that's steadfast love!

Multiple times, a fear of the LORD is also referenced. This is a reverence of the LORD...recognizing His authority and keeping His commandments.

It is mind-blowing when we sit and think about God's creation and how He cares for it all. All the intricacies and how it's all happening at once, yet He's in charge of every occurrence. All this speaks to His majesty, which should encourage our hearts and give us a deeper trust in His knowledge, power, and plans for us!
